Mahindra XUV 3XO vs rivals: Powertrain specs compared

Let’s check out which subcompact SUV offers the best performance and fuel efficiency on paper.

Mahindra has launched the XUV 3XO at a starting price of Rs 7.49 lakh (ex-showroom). It competes against the likes of other subcompact SUVs like Tata Nexon, Maruti Suzuki Brezza, Kia Sonet, and Hyundai Venue. Barring Brezza, all the models mentioned above are offered with diesel and turbocharged petrol engine options.

Brezza is only offered with a single naturally aspirated petrol engine. Let us look at how the new XUV 3XO, which is essentially the XUV300 facelift, stacks up against its nearest rivals when it comes to powertrain specs.

Mahindra XUV 3XO vs rivals: Petrol engine specs

Mahindra XUV 3XO is the only SUV in its segment to offer two turbocharged petrol engine options. Sonet and Venue offer two petrol engine options each– a 1.2-litre NA unit and a 1.0-litre turbocharged unit. Nexon offers only one 1.2-litre turbocharged petrol motor. Brezza comes with a 1.5-litre NA petrol engine only.

The 1.2-litre mStallion TGDi turbo petrol mill churns out the highest output in the sub-4 metre SUV space of 128 bhp and 230 Nm (250 Nm in AT) of peak torque. Whereas the 1.2-litre NA petrol engines offered in Venue and Sonet push out the least output which is an identical 82 bhp and 114 Nm of peak torque.

Mahindra XUV 3XO vs rivals: Diesel engine specs

As mentioned earlier, Maruti Brezza misses out on a diesel engine. The XUV 3XO again wins this battle with the highest output churned out of its 1.5-litre oil burner, especially when it comes to torque. Otherwise, all the diesel engines in this segment are very closely matched.
